The Silent Lament of the Drifting Lantern
In the heart of the ancient kingdom of Xin, where the sun dipped low and painted the sky in hues of amber and crimson, there lived a young wanderer named Li. His life was one of endless travel, seeking out tales of the world that his parents had once whispered to him. One evening, as the stars began their nightly dance across the velvet sky, Li stumbled upon a small, weathered lantern resting on a moss-covered stone in the heart of the forest. The lantern seemed to beckon him with a soft, haunting glow, as if it had been waiting for someone, something, for an eternity.
Curiosity piqued, Li knelt and reached for the lantern, his fingers brushing against the cool surface. With a gentle twist, the lantern opened, revealing a series of intricate carvings etched into its sides. As the light flickered to life, Li felt a shiver run down his spine. The carvings told of a journey through time, of an ancient sage who had wandered these same paths, seeking the truth behind the world's mysteries.
The lantern hummed with a life of its own, and a voice, deep and resonant, echoed within Li's mind. "Traveler, I am the keeper of tales untold, the guardian of the past. Listen closely, for what I have to impart will shape your destiny."
Li nodded, his heart pounding with a mix of fear and wonder. "I will listen, lantern of ancient wisdom. Teach me what you can."
The lantern's light intensified, casting long shadows that danced across the forest floor. "In the land of Xin, there is a secret, a truth hidden from the eyes of the living. A truth that binds the past, present, and future, and which you must unravel if you are to find redemption."
Li's mind raced as the lantern's voice continued. "Long ago, a sage named Hua traveled these lands, seeking the answer to life's enduring questions. He discovered that the lantern, which you now hold, is the key to the world's heart. Within its light, one can see beyond the veil, to the realm of spirits and ancient wisdom."
Li felt a surge of determination. "What must I do to unlock its power?"
The lantern's voice grew serious. "You must embark on a journey, one that will test your resolve and challenge your understanding of right and wrong. Along the way, you will encounter spirits both benevolent and malevolent, and you must choose wisely, for each decision you make will echo through the ages."
As the lantern's glow began to dim, Li knew that the journey had only just begun. He tucked the lantern into his pack, feeling the weight of responsibility settle upon his shoulders. He turned to leave the forest, the lantern's light guiding him as he ventured forth into the unknown.
Days turned into weeks as Li traveled the kingdom of Xin. He encountered a band of nomadic warriors who spoke of battles fought and lost, a princess who sang of dreams and reality, and a hermit who meditated beneath the boughs of a gnarled, ancient tree. Each person he met offered him a piece of the puzzle, a glimpse into the world of the lantern's power.
One evening, Li arrived at a desolate temple at the edge of a vast desert. The temple, abandoned and overgrown, whispered secrets of the past. As he explored its ancient corridors, he stumbled upon a room filled with ancient scrolls, each detailing the history of Xin and its people. In the center of the room stood a pedestal, upon which rested the lantern.
Li approached the pedestal, his heart pounding. As he lifted the lantern, a voice, now more urgent than ever, filled his mind. "The lantern's light is powerful, but it can also be dangerous. Only those pure in heart and intent may wield its power."
Li looked into the lantern's depths, feeling a surge of determination. "I seek truth and understanding. I will not harm another for this knowledge."
The lantern's light grew brighter, and a portal opened before Li, revealing a vision of Xin's ancient past. He watched as the kingdom flourished, only to fall into chaos and despair. He saw the sage Hua, his hair silvered by the passage of time, struggling against the forces that sought to control the lantern's power.
Li realized that the lantern was a beacon, a symbol of hope and understanding. With a deep breath, he stepped through the portal, into the realm of spirits. There, he found Hua, an old man with a knowing smile.
"Hua, I have come to understand the lantern's power. I seek to use it for the good of the people of Xin, not for harm."
Hua nodded, his eyes twinkling with approval. "You have chosen the right path. With the lantern, you can guide your people back to peace and prosperity. But be warned, the road ahead is fraught with peril."
Li accepted the lantern, feeling its power surge within him. He stepped back through the portal, into the temple, and out into the world once more.
Back in the kingdom, Li faced the forces that sought to control the lantern's power. He used its light to reveal their intentions, to guide his people to understanding and harmony. In the end, the kingdom was saved, and the lantern returned to its pedestal, a symbol of peace and wisdom.
Li returned to the forest, where he had first discovered the lantern. He placed it upon the moss-covered stone, knowing that it would continue to guide future travelers, to protect the ancient truths that lay within its light.
The lantern's glow faded, and Li sat on the stone, looking up at the stars. He had found what he had sought: understanding, redemption, and the knowledge that the lantern's light would forever guide the way for those who sought the truth.
And so, the legend of the Drifting Lantern was born, a tale that would be passed down through the generations, a beacon of hope and wisdom in a world filled with uncertainty.
